Saint-Georges is home to approximately 33,237 residents, with a median age of 48.4. The median household income is $58,400 and 62% of homes are owner-occupied. The median home value sits around $184,000, with median rent near $588 per month. Residents of Saint-Georges report an average commute of about 18 min.

About 62% of homes in Saint-Georges are owner-occupied, while roughly 38% are rented.

About 13% of Saint-Georges residents aged 25 and over hold a bachelor’s degree or higher.
Roughly 10% of households in Saint-Georges have an income of $150,000 or more per year.
